
Diablo Resources (ASX:DBO) to launch maiden drilling at Phoenix Copper Project targeting high-grade prospects in Utah
August 16, 2025Following the announcement that RC drilling will commence this week at the Phoenix Copper Project in Utah, Diablo Resources Ltd (ASX:DBO) Chief Executive Officer Lyle Thorne addressed key investor questions.
The program will test two high-priority targets, the Trenton and Philadelphia Copper Prospects, both located along strike from the producing Lisbon Valley Copper Mine.
In this Q&A, Lyle discusses the geological significance of these prospects, the funding position, and the next steps as the company advances its maiden drill program.
When will drilling commence at the Phoenix Copper Project and which areas are being targeted?
Drilling at the Phoenix Copper Project is scheduled to start this Friday US time, kicking off our maiden RC drilling campaign.
The program will focus on two high-priority copper prospects, Trenton and Philadelphia, both located within our CC Claim Block in Utah and situated along strike from the Lisbon Valley Copper Mine.
The geological setting is comparable to Lisbon Valley, and both targets were selected after a combination of interpretation, mapping, surface sampling, and geochemical analysis conducted this year.
“Importantly, to our knowledge, this will be the first time that drilling has been carried out at either Trenton or Philadelphia, making this program an exciting step forward for the company.”
What is the geological significance of the Trenton Prospect?
The Trenton Prospect sits on the East Bounding Fault, a major regional structure known to host copper mineralisation within the Lisbon Valley district.
“Our exploration work has outlined a 1.8 kilometre long anomalous zone associated with this fault, where 16 surface rock grab samples returned an average grade of 2.79 percent copper, ranging from 0.28 percent to 8.21 percent copper.”
The Bureau of Land Management has approved 30 RC drill holes totalling 3,950 metres to test this zone, and the absence of any prior drilling at Trenton, despite its geological potential, further enhances its appeal as a first-pass target.
What makes the Philadelphia Prospect a priority target?
The Philadelphia Prospect is an historic copper mining area dating back to the early 1900s, featuring shafts and adits spread over approximately 750 metres of strike.
Copper mineralisation here is associated with a sub-vertical fault, and recent surface work has returned consistently strong results from both rock grab and chip channel sampling.
“This work has confirmed multiple high-grade copper zones, with 31 rock grab samples from outcrop and historical mine dumps averaging 6.29 percent copper, ranging from 0.5 percent to 45.7 percent copper, and silver values up to 219 grams per tonne.”
Chip channel sampling also returned noteworthy intervals, including 6 metres at 2.13 percent copper with 1 metre at 7.16 percent copper, 2 metres at 2.40 percent copper, and 3 metres at 1.28 percent copper.
The Bureau of Land Management has approved 15 RC drill holes totalling 1,470 metres to investigate these zones and test mineralisation continuity at depth.
How has the drilling program been funded?
We secured the funding for this program in July through a placement to sophisticated and professional investors, raising $396,000 before costs and this ensures we can fully execute the maiden RC drilling program as planned.
What are the next steps after drilling begins?
The immediate focus will be completing the approved RC holes at both Trenton and Philadelphia, with drilling starting on the highest-priority targets.
Representative samples from mineralised and surrounding rock zones will be collected and sent to an accredited laboratory for analysis.
“The first assay results are expected within weeks of submission, and they will provide important data on the grade, extent, and continuity of copper mineralisation at both prospects.”
These assays will help refine our geological models and guide any potential follow-up drilling. Shareholders will be updated as drilling progresses and as results become available.
